1.Ben wears boots because it is raining. Why does Ben wear boots?
2.The bus stops by the school. Where does it stop?
3.The bell rings at the end of class. What rings?
4.Sam opens an umbrella in the rain. What does he open?
5.The red hen sits on a nest. What animal sits?
6.The moon shines at night. When does it shine?
7.Mia packs an apple for lunch. What food does she pack?
8.A frog jumps into the pond. Where does it jump?
9.The rabbit eats a crunchy carrot. What does it eat?
10.Lena has three blue kites. How many kites?

Worked example

Read once for meaning, then reread to locate evidence.

Common mistake

Answering from memory instead of using the text.

Helpful hint

Underline the words that support your answer.
